    X Money launches US payments with yields up to 6%

    X Money has begun rolling out to Premium and Premium+ subscribers in the United States, adding deposit accounts, instant transfers, and a Visa debit card directly to the social media platform.

    Summary

    • X Money offers annual yields of up to 6% and free transfers between users.
    • Eligible X Card purchases can earn 3% cashback, with free ATM withdrawals also available.
    • A cash sweep program provides eligible users with up to $10 million in FDIC coverage.
    • X has not announced support for Bitcoin, Dogecoin, or any other cryptocurrency.

    X Money brings banking tools inside the social platform

    X Money combines peer-to-peer payments with financial services commonly offered by banks and digital payment applications. Users can send funds instantly to other X accounts without paying a transfer fee.

    The service also includes interest-bearing deposit accounts with annual percentage yields of up to 6%. Eligible purchases made through the X Card, a Visa debit card connected to the account, can receive 3% cashback.

    Subscribers can receive direct deposits as many as two days early. Other features include wire transfers, checks, free ATM withdrawals, and access to dedicated customer support.

    X described the launch as the first peer-to-peer payment service built directly into a US social media platform. The company also claimed it is the first US social network to combine insured deposit accounts, interest earnings, a debit card, and broader payment tools inside its main product.

    The rollout is initially limited to Premium and Premium+ subscribers in the United States. X has not provided a timetable for extending the service to free users or international markets.

    Cross River Bank powers accounts and transfers

    Cross River Bank provides the regulated banking infrastructure behind X Money. The bank holds customer deposits and connects the service to the payment networks needed to move funds.

    Cross River operates an application programming interface-based banking system supporting accounts, transfers, and compliance services. The bank said the infrastructure can serve X’s large user base and support additional financial products as the platform expands.

    Individual deposits held directly at Cross River receive Federal Deposit Insurance Corporation protection of up to $250,000. X Money also automatically places deposits in a cash sweep program that distributes customer funds among participating insured banks.

    Eligible customers can receive aggregate pass-through FDIC insurance of up to $10 million through that program. However, X Payments is not itself a bank or an FDIC-insured institution.

    Coverage applies only if a participating insured bank fails and the customer meets all applicable requirements. Users would therefore depend on the underlying banks and the sweep program’s records to establish their eligibility.

    X Money uses passkeys to authenticate accounts and allows customers to create individual transaction limits and additional approval requirements. Visa provides security and risk-management protections for transactions completed with the X Card.

    Musk previously outlined broader payment ambitions

    X owner Elon Musk has discussed turning the platform into a hub for communications and financial services since acquiring the company, then called Twitter, in 2022.

    During an internal meeting in October 2023, Musk described payments as covering more than transfers between friends.

    “When I say payments, I actually mean someone’s entire financial life,” Musk said.

    He added that services involving money or securities could eventually operate through X, arguing that users might no longer need a conventional bank account. The new rollout advances that plan, although its current features continue to rely on regulated banks and established payment networks.

    Musk also announced in March that X Money would enter early public access in April. The wider rollout to eligible US subscribers follows that initial testing phase.

    Bitcoin and Dogecoin remain outside X Money

    Musk has previously supported cryptocurrency payments through his other companies. Tesla began accepting Dogecoin for selected merchandise in 2022, while Musk had earlier proposed allowing users to pay for Twitter Blue subscriptions with DOGE.

    He has also described Dogecoin as better suited to routine transactions than Bitcoin, which he views primarily as a store of value. Tesla briefly accepted Bitcoin for vehicle purchases in 2021 before suspending the option over concerns about the energy used for mining.

    Those comments have repeatedly fueled expectations that crypto could become part of X’s payment system. However, X has not announced support for Bitcoin, Dogecoin, stablecoins, or any other digital asset within X Money.

    Musk has also rejected the idea of an X-issued cryptocurrency. Responding to warnings about unauthorized tokens in 2023, he said X had never launched a crypto token and “never will.”

    For now, X Money operates as a dollar-based US financial service supported by Cross River and Visa. Any future crypto integration would require a separate announcement from X.
